Congratulations, Tyler Dockum on your commission as a Second Lieutenant in the United States Air Force. Tyler got his initial flight training at CCSC starting with Youth Camp. That helped him win an appointment to the Air Force Academy and gave him a good foundation on which to build his piloting skills.
